The General Service Technician will be responsible for the maintenance, servicing, and repairs of roads and other infrastructure assets, ensuring compliance with contract standards and company policies.

Responsibilities
Ability to work 1st, 2nd, and/or 3rd shifts and during scheduled shift times
Creates safe Maintenance of Traffic (M.O.T) control by setup and removal of traffic control devices including cones, message/arrow boards, temporary signage, etc
Ability to perform basic landscape maintenance such as mowing, line trimming, backpack spot spraying, & weed pulling when required
Must be comfortable working from heights in bucket trucks, scaffolding, ladders and aerial platforms lifts
Transports crew and equipment to work sites operating trucks, specialized motor vehicles, and trailers
Positively contribute to a diverse, inclusive and fair work environment, free from discrimination, bullying and harassment
Carry out all duties in line with Company policies and procedures as amended from time to time
Maintain and repair highway and other surfaces including potholes, striping, adding or replacing reflectors, working with concrete and asphalt. Removal and installation of roadway delineators
Removal and installation of Raised Pavement Markers (RPM)
Guardrail repair
Effectively and efficiently execute all work requirements using a range of small, medium, and large tools and equipment
